Along with the socialization and dog obedience classes, I teach the
LEAVE IT command. Leave it means just that! And to bring their
attention back to me. From males wanting to lift their legs on
inappropriate objects, to a dogs attention straying from me. My
Kazak continues to amaze me, even at 7 years old. We were at a
friends who had built a dog cart for me. Kazak was wandering
around inside the shop area which is open to the outside and
decided the welding tank would be a nice thing to pee on. From
across the shop I said 'leave it' and he did! LOL.
